So you've made it through the parcel-tracking webhook code for Swiftcrate — nice. A few things worth knowing before you approve anything: we retry deliveries with exponential backoff up to six attempts, carriers like Lomb Express send duplicate events constantly (hence the dedupe table), and signature verification is non-negotiable even in staging. The payload schema changes more often than we'd like, so don't trust the inline comments over the spec. The canonical event reference and replay tooling are documented on our internal page.

operations page: https://jenkins.torvadyn.local/build/deploy/display/pages/611247f0a622ae80

BRIEFING — Leadership Review

Director: the proposed joint venture between Varnholt Systems and Quellmar Industries covers shared tooling in the Drevik plant. Terms are near final; capital split 60/40, governance seat pending. Legal flags one IP clause. Decision needed by month-end. The confidential note below outlines our negotiating position.

internal memo for kafof-tadup: Headcount on the Juleth team goes from 44 to 91 by the end of May. Gross margin on Juleth came in at 20 percent against a plan of 64 percent.

## Tuning

If your plugin keeps dropping off Wavelink's socket, it's probably the reconnect backoff fighting our heartbeat window — a known quirk since the 3.2 bug. You can nudge the client defaults, but stay within the ranges below or the server will rate-limit you. Here are the knobs we expose.

tuning constants:
THRESHOLDS = {
    "kelix": 280,
    "druvan": 756,
    "oliael": 399,
}

Handover: the Fennwick dashboard websocket reconnect bug. Clients reconnect fine after brief drops but loop forever after proxy restarts — stale session token, most likely. Repro steps are in the ticket; I've narrowed it to the handshake retry logic. Local proxy setup takes a while, so start there. Setup instructions are on the internal page here.

operations page: https://sonarqube.paliqnet.test/view